Best Tools for Cleaning Carpet Edges and Corners

Having the right tools is crucial in the carpet cleaning process. Edge brushes, crevice tools, and specific vacuum attachments are vital to reaching the dust and dirt that accumulate in the corners and along the edges of your carpets.

  • Edge Brushes: These are designed to reach corners and crevices with their unique shape and firm bristles.
  • Crevice Tools: Usually coming with your vacuum cleaner, these long, narrow tools are perfect for reaching carpet edges and corners.
  • Vacuum Attachments: Several vacuum cleaners come with specialized attachments for rigorous tasks like cleaning carpet edges and corners.

Common Mistakes When Cleaning Carpet Edges and Corners

Despite our best intentions, we may need to improve while cleaning carpets, especially the tricky corners, and edges. Here are a few to avoid:

  • Over-Wetting the Carpet: This can lead to potential carpet damage like shrinkage, and discoloration, and can cause mold and mildew.
  • Scrubbing Stains: Scrubbing can cause the stain to spread and can damage carpet fibers. Instead, blot stains gently from the outside towards the center.
  • Not Testing Cleaning Solutions: Always test your chosen cleaning solution on a small, hidden part of the carpet to avoid discoloration or damage to the carpet material.

Professional Tips for Cleaning Carpet Edges and Corners

Professional cleaners often follow the below tips to ensure thorough cleaning:

  • Pre-Vacuuming: Vacuuming before any deep cleaning helps remove the loose dirt and prepares the carpet for further cleaning.
  • Appropriate Cleaning Solutions: Use eco-friendly carpet cleaning solutions that won’t harm the carpet fibers or indoor air quality.
  • Regular Cleaning Schedule: A regular cleaning schedule helps maintain clean carpet edges and corners, reducing the buildup of dirt and dust.

DIY Carpet Cleaning Solutions for Edges and Corners

There are several homemade solutions for cleaning carpet edges and corners. They’re often safe, eco-friendly, and cost-effective. A popular solution includes a mix of white vinegar and baking soda, known for its stain-removal properties. However, remember to test any DIY solution on a hidden carpet area first to ensure it doesn’t damage the carpet material.
